Grasping Blockchain in Supply Chain Management

Blockchain technology embodies a fundamental shift in how supply chain data is documented, authenticated, and distributed throughout various organizations. At its heart, blockchain is a distributed ledger system where transactions get organized into blocks and linked chronologically using cryptographic hashing. This creates an immutable chain of records that cannot be modified retroactively without detection. Unlike traditional centralized databases operated by individual parties, blockchain operates on a distributed network where numerous stakeholders maintain identical copies of the ledger, ensuring transparency and eliminating single points of failure.

The application of blockchain in supply chain management addresses persistent problems that have impacted manufacturers and distributors for decades. By documenting every shipment from manufacturing to end delivery, blockchain establishes an auditable trail that stakeholders can view immediately. This openness enables rapid identification of tainted goods, fake products, or logistics bottlenecks. Companies can confirm the genuineness of materials, ensure ethical supply sources, and show conformance with regulatory requirements. The technology enables companies to respond swiftly to product defects while enhancing brand credibility through verifiable product provenance.

Implementation of blockchain in supply chains demands cooperation between diverse stakeholders including manufacturers, suppliers, logistics providers, and retailers. Smart contracts—self-enforcing contracts coded into the blockchain—automate verification processes and trigger actions when defined criteria are fulfilled. This decreases manual intervention, limits errors, and accelerates transaction settlements. Practical Application and Future Prospects

Current Industry Integration

Leading companies across automotive, pharmaceutical, and consumer goods sectors have started implementing blockchain technology into their supply chain management. Companies like Walmart, Maersk, and BMW are piloting blockchain systems to trace items from origin to consumer, markedly lowering processing times and operating expenses. These initial deployments reveal tangible benefits, including streamlined product recalls, decreased counterfeit cases, and enhanced regulatory compliance. As technology matures and compatibility standards emerge, uptake keeps growing across industrial operations worldwide.

Rising Obstacles and Strategies

Despite showing strong progress, blockchain implementation encounters considerable hurdles including capacity restrictions, electricity demand worries, and the requirement for universal standardization protocols. Integration with older platforms continues to be challenging and expensive for many organizations. However, creative approaches are appearing: secondary-layer networks accelerate transaction speeds, sustainable energy sources fuel blockchain networks, and unified alliances establish shared standards. These developments resolve technical barriers while fostering greater participation among supply chain stakeholders, building pathways toward greater efficiency and sustainable implementation strategies.
